Liposuction as a medical practice has evolved significantly since its inception. First introduced in the late 1970s, it has undergone various transformations both in techniques and technology. Initially conceived as a method to enhance physical appearance, liposuction has grown to include a variety of specialized techniques such as tumescent liposuction, ultrasound-assisted liposuction (UAL), and laser-assisted liposuction (LAL). Each technique offers distinct benefits, catering to the diverse needs of patients. Understanding the nuances of 지방흡입 involves comprehending both the procedures and the science behind fat removal. Here’s a structured breakdown:
| Step | Description |
|---|---|
| Consultation | Patients discuss their goals and receive a comprehensive evaluation from a qualified surgeon, including an assessment of their medical history and potential risks. |
| Anesthesia | The surgery typically begins with the administration of anesthesia — either local or general — depending on the scope of the procedure and the volume of fat to be removed. |
| Surgery | The surgeon makes small incisions, then inserts a cannula to loosen the fat before suctioning it out. During this phase, the surgeon may also sculpt the fat layer to achieve desired contours. |
| Recovery | Patients may experience swelling or bruising; recovery instructions are provided to ensure optimal healing, including when they can return to normal activities and what follow-up care is necessary. |
It's worth noting that advancements in technology have also introduced methods that minimize discomfort and recovery time, making liposuction more appealing to an increasingly cautious population. Techniques that utilize ultrasound and lasers can lead to even finer fat removal, reducing the invasiveness of the procedure and allowing for precision sculpting.
Not everyone is an ideal candidate for 지방흡입. Suitable candidates typically include those with stable body weight but proportionate fat deposits that do not respond to diet or exercise. Potential patients should be in good health, have realistic expectations, and should not use 지방흡입 as a primary weight loss method. Individuals with certain health conditions, such as heart disease or diabetes, may be advised against this procedure. It is essential for interested individuals to undergo a detailed medical assessment to evaluate their candidacy for the procedure. Additionally, psychological readiness plays an important role, as candidates should have a clear understanding of what the procedure can and cannot achieve, thereby avoiding potential disappointment. Educational materials and pre-operative counseling can help prospective patients align their expectations with reality.
As with any surgical procedure, 지방흡입 is not without risks. These can include infection, scarring, or anesthesia-related complications. Other risks may encompass contour irregularities, fluid accumulation, and changes in skin sensation. Surgeons might also experience difficulty in achieving symmetry, particularly for patients with uneven fat distribution. However, choosing a skilled and experienced surgeon substantially reduces these risks, ensuring a safer and more satisfactory outcome. It is recommended that patients thoroughly review potential risks with their healthcare provider before proceeding, as understanding these factors aids in informed decision-making. Preparing for the procedure and adhering to post-operative care instructions can greatly enhance outcomes and mitigate risks.

Additionally, understanding the importance of post-operative care cannot be overstated. Patients are encouraged to engage in light physical activities as tolerated to improve circulation and reduce the risk of complications. Compression garments might also be prescribed to help with swelling and support the healing process, ensuring that the results align with the desired outcome.
